A Rich History of Shopping

Back in the 1970s, orlando fashion square opened its doors to the public. It quickly became the go-to spot for everyone in town. Families visited the mall to buy clothes and find the latest trends. During the 80s and 90s, it was always packed with happy crowds. It was more than just a store hub; it was a community center. Changes in the Retail World

Times have changed for many indoor malls across America. Shopping habits shifted toward online stores and outdoor plazas. Sadly, orlando fashion square felt these changes quite deeply. Several big anchor stores slowly moved out over the years. This caused the foot traffic to drop significantly in the common areas. While it was once booming, the space started to feel much quieter and more empty.

The Redevelopment Stand-Off

There is a big debate about what will happen to the property next. Developers have big plans to turn it into a modern lifestyle hub. This would include new apartments, offices, and open-air shops for everyone. However, the owners have not reached an agreement on the building’s value yet. This has left the whole site in a state of limbo for now.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• Is Orlando Fashion Square still open for business?Yes, the mall is still accessible, though it is mostly vacant with only a few stores operating.
  • What are the main shops left at the mall?Currently, only a small number of businesses, such as a gym and a few retail outlets, remain.
  • Why is the mall so empty today?Changes in shopping trends and the departure of major anchor stores caused the decline in foot traffic.
  • Will the mall be torn down soon?There are plans for redevelopment, but they are currently stalled due to disagreements between owners and developers.
  • Can I still visit the movie theater?No, the cinema at the mall has permanently closed its doors to the public.
